New Balance has announced the release of its new ABZORB 2000 silhouette, debuting in a sleek “Baby Blue” colorway.
The ABZORB 2000 features a layered mesh and synthetic upper, paired with a chunky sculpted sole unit equipped with full-length ABZORB SBS cushioning. While the ABZORB 2000 and ABZORB 2010 both draw inspiration from early 2000s running sneakers, the ABZORB 2000 offers a more modern aesthetic with its streamlined design and fluid lines.
“The real challenge in designing the ABZORB 2000 was finding the right balance between heritage and modernity,” says Charlotte Lee, New Balance Design Manager. “We wanted to amplify those iconic design cues, like the ABZORB SBS gel cushioning, but rework them through a contemporary lens. It’s that tension between the past and the present that really drives our design philosophy.”
The silhouette first made its appearance earlier this year on the streets of São Paulo, worn by artist Soares 4R. This debut led to a full activation in the Brazilian metropolis dubbed Casa ABZORB—a creative hub featuring a music studio for local artists, an ABZORB-branded pool, and a showcase of upcoming ABZORB 2000 colorways.
The New Balance ABZORB 2000 “Baby Blue” drops June 12th on the New Balance website and at select retailers. Check out the official images below.
New Balance ABZORB 2000 “Baby Blue”
Color: Steel Water/Blue Agate
Style Code: U2000PBB
Release Date: June 12, 2025
Price: $170 USD
